Mobile Digital Audio Recorders

This blog is in relation to capturing audio with a portable recording unit; one of the most mobile and versatile Mac recording accessories. Although there are multiple methods to do so (a small audio interface connected to a laptop works), few are as portable and convenient as a 2 -channel mobile digital recorder. Today’s mobile digital recorders provide professional recording options like never before. Thanks to increasing input gain range these may now handle high-SPL sources without clipping. Most feature USB 2.0 connection for high-speed transfer; compatible with most PC and Mac computers. Easy to use mobile recorders feature drag and drop transfer to PC or Mac; requiring only minutes to download recorded audio from the device. Many of these devices feature 2-channel WAV (BWF) and MP3 recording (as well as playback). Pro versions of these devices features input gain control, analog input limiter, and even phantom power.

Some permit markers for easier location when editing; higher quality models even features user editable folders and subfolders for saving and partitioning projects in the field. A few years ago, these devices would top out around 2 GB. This meant seamless recording was not available beyond this capacity. Most producers have solved this FAT32 protocol limitation, and allow continuous recording.

Unfortunately, there is no way to conserve and win when it comes to audio quality with mobile recorders. Economy class units may capture live audio and some music, but commonly feature poor audio quality. The biggest difference commonly comes in features. Pretty much every mobile recorder features a 1/8" stereo mini headphone jack (and commonly a 1/8" input). This allows for practical use (conversations, journals, etc.) but commonly lacks in recording live performances. Not only do pro recorders feature higher quality audio (24-bit/96kHz), they feature compatibility with studio microphones and balance ¼” inputs (for recording directly forms mixers and amps). This means you may use it to record gigs, practice, or any other stereo audio. Some even feature S/PDIF for integration with digital mixers and other digital recording devices.

Mobile Recorders allow for the direct recording of 2 channel BWF, WAV, MP3 or other digital audio formats (depending on the model). Those that feature compact flash storage can provide around 100 minutes of uncompress 16-bit stereo WAV files for a GB card. These Apple sound recordings can be transferred instantaneously via USB 2.0 to your computer. You may either use the recordings instantaneously or mix them into music software for OSX. These files can be emailed, posted to the web, or burned to CD. Whether its a business meeting, record demo, or or interview, a mobile recorder can provide Studio quality recordings for Mac. Connection to an Interface – Communicate between the Interface and Sound Recording Software.
If you decide to get an interface, you will have to select it as an input source within your chosen medium. Depending on the recording software for Mac you decide to use the steps may vary. Generally, each device will be connected in the same manner. However, minor changes (such as a few FireWire devices requiring a full system shut down prior to use), do occur from device to device.

If you’re without an audio converter for your computer, you could settle for its built-in audio port. Some Apples feature an 1/8-inch audio input, which, assuming you obtain the correct adapters, will provide the ability to record guitar, bass, and passive XLR microphones. While this is the easiest and most convenient way to record vocals and instrument pickups on Mac, it sometimes lacks the audio quality most users seek (certainly not that of sound studios). Quarter inch input from guitars and basses (and piezo outputs) require a ¼ inch phono to 1/8 stereo mini adapter. You’ll need a stereo mini plug to XLR connector adapter for microphones that do not need phantom power. This again will allow you to easily connect to the computer, but will not provide for studio quality sound recordings.

Connecting an interface is really quite simply, just plug it in and set it up…

  1. Check whatever set up guide may have been included with your device. If there are any precautions to be made aware of, they should be in the manual.
  2. Install the necessary drivers to ensure a proper connection. It is often best to then check the internet for any possible driver update in order to maximize efficiency. After installing the proper drivers, it is also advisable to restart you OS at least once before continuing with use.
  3. Connect the device to you computer. Simply plug in the corresponding USB or FireWire cable that (hopefully) came with the device. Depending on which model of interface you use, you may also be required to provide AC power as well. Many larger units include a (so-many) volt power supply for this exact purpose. If it was included, connect this at the same time.
  4. Most devices power on with a button or switch. If you are using microphones or other audio gear that requires 48v phantom power, so devices feature additional switches for enabling such features.
  5. Depending on the device you choose, it may feature its own preference pane, or possible a DSP mixing application. If you wish to use they components, you will need to open them at this time. Other wise you will need to access the device from the recording software you are working with.
    • You could access the audio interface from the System Preferences, however, this will divert all system audio through the chosen interface. Which, given the wrong source, may result in damage to you studio monitors or gear.
  1. Most DAWS and PC audio recording software some sort of audio preferences feature within their preferences.
    • The usually accessed via choosing preferences from the drop down menu titled after the software (say GarageBand, or Logic).
    • There should be some sort of audio input options within the audio preferences. This usually is a list or menu with possible input options listed. You will want to select your devices names, but sometimes it will be titled Aggregate Device, or some other generic title.
    • If you wish to direct the playback through the interface as well, you have to select it in the output options (most likely in the same preference pane). As long as you are careful, you may connect you studio monitors to your Mac in this way.
  1. After connecting and powering the device, all you simply need to do is plug in your Mics/instruments and assign tracks.
    • While many devices will default to recording in stereo (combining input 1 & 2 and so), this will limit your later mixing options.
    • Assigning each input to an individual mono track will facilitate the greatest amount of later production that may take place to the recorded audio.
  1. Once you have selected and armed all of your tracks, you are ready for the greatest and most difficult aspect of sound studios, Press Record.

Audio interfaces are the staple of home studios. They are among the best home recording equipment for Mac or PC. Digital audio companies produce two significant variations of the analog to digital audio converter. One is the form of a digital mixing console; mimicking the feel of a classic board, however providing analogue digital audio conversion for mics, guitars, line-level instruments, effects processors, and other lines-ins. Some of these boards feature option 48v phantom power, or integrated effects, but options vary widely from unit to unit (and from cheap to expensive). The other variant of interface is rack mounting consoles. While these may not simulate the feel of a convention board, they commonly provide excellent audio quality, reliable construction, and compact size. If you’re looking to record a large number of digital tracks inexpensively these can be a very valuable asset. Not only can you daisy change multiple units (of the same audio interface brand and model) to obtain additional tracks, the devices can provide up to 8 preamp mic/instrument channels (per unit), as well as additional line-inputs.

There are many features to be aware of when considering an audio interface. One thing is to make sure the a few of the channels feature preamps. These will make all audio sources much more audible (and thereby increase head room) while recording. Furthering that point, make sure it features good preamps. In its infancy analog/digital I/O unfortunately sported poor audio quality, and noisy digital preamp circuits. As the technology evolved, many upgrades brought about higher audio fidelity, and nearly noiseless preamps. A sub par model may feature noisy, and ineffective preamps; quality models commonly offer low distortion circuits, with clean and transparent sound. This means high definition recording consisting of high signal-to-noise ratios, and usually around 70 dB worth of gain. While you may save a decent sum by choosing a more affordable interface, it commonly will suffer in preamp and digital conversion circuitry. To get the audio quality of a Mac recording studio, it would be best to invest in a decent audio interface immediately; all audio recorded using it will automatically sound better.

There are two different standards in digital audio quality. While cheaper interfaces feature lower audio fidelity, it is best to attempt to get as high of definition as possible (basically the digital equivalent of large headroom). FireWire, with its slightly faster connection speed tops out around 24-bit/192kHz, giving you pristine audio quality and functionality (sometimes not even requiring a power cord). USB, being slightly slower, only reaches about 24-bit/96kHz. It is important to first consider if the device will function with your computer (if your Mac lacks FireWire, obviously it would not be the proper choice). Then it is important to consider how much you are willing to spend. If you are seeking to create your own Apple music studio, it would probably be best to look at a high definition FireWire model (with at least 8 mic/instrument preamp channels). If your only seeking podcast recording equipment on a Mac, you might be able to settle for a 2 mic preamp unit.

Software compatibility has two fronts. First, one must determine if the device will function with Mac OSX. After that, one must determine which sound recording software compatible with Apple will communicate with the interface. While its seem remedial, you might buy a quality converter does not function with your current recording software. Worse yet, you may be in the middle of a project, and lack the ability to produce it with the new device. While it could just be a matter of upgrading to a different recording software, it might be easiest to simply find a compatible device in the first place. Companies like Avid (the Digidesign Mbox), only function with studio apps like Pro Tools (considered the industry standard), and commonly call for a USB iLok. If you are looking to create a Pro Tools based studio, and have a powerful computer, these can be very effective interfaces. However, if you are just starting your home studio for Mac, you might be much more satisfied with a more universal analog/digital converter. A good multi channel A/D-D/A converter will function with Cubase, GarageBand, Pro Tools, Live, Logic, and Sonar.

Some interfaces included an iteration of the onboard DSP mixer. This DSP allows for for creating different recording environments. Not only may you create a custom master tracker, some devices allow for multiple independent monitor mixes to be shared through the interface. This is commonly done using some sort of software control panel to configure the different recording setups. A functional DSP supports saving mixes for later recall, as well as an active track monitoring during recording.

Functionality differs from device to device (especially in terms of I/O). Along with the number of ports, one of the other largest discrepancies is the actual type of ports installed on the device. While a mobile interface may only feature microphone and quarter inch inputs (sometime S/PDIF and MIDI), a full rack unit will most likely posses multiple TRS, XLR, MIDI (for keyboards and other outboard hardware), S/PDIF, ADAT, and TS combo inputs. If you are interested in recording multi-track music, it is important to get a device with as high of connectivity as possible.

The audio interface is key to producing quality audio tracks. Probably 50% of your audio quality will depend on your choice of interface alone. That is not to say the you must pay for the most outrageous device on the market, but you should still be very consciencious about your decision. There are a few basic criterion with which to grade the audio interfaces you consider. Most important is the device must support multi-track recording. Many of the original digital audio interface introduced only featured stereo tracking; and while this may have sounded decent on the immediate headphones or home stereo, it was very lacking for future mixing opportunities (in that all of the tracker are already condensed to stereo). The next feature is the audio quality; you want to make sure that the selected device produces audio that is at least 24-bit/96kHz (you may obtain greater bit rates with a FireWire interface; but make sure you computer is compatible first). Compatibility is another selling point; many applications will only work with certain suites (M-Box for example, only work is Pro Tools stations). It is essential that your interface will function with the recording software you have chosen.

Setting Up A Low-Cost Mac Recording Studio

The days of signing up to hopefully get a some tracking time at the local low-fidelity recording studio are long over. Also, long-gone are the days of spending tens of thousands of dollars to set up a home studio; only to then spend thousands more mastering and producing that audio. Today, almost anyone can set up their own digital audio workstation for a comparatively low cost. With the proper equipment, software, and attitude you could easily start recording music on a Mac computer almost instantaneously. One of the best advantages is that today, unlike the past, all the recording and mixing can take place with one machine (a Apple computer with the right audio accessories).


There are numerous ways in which you may set up your home recording studio. Much of it depends on pre-existing factors; such as how much you are willing to spend, what you intend to record (music, podcasts, sounds, etc), the size or the recording space, the types of instruments or styles of music you wish to capture, the amount of gear you already posses and so on. These factors will all greatly influence what gear you will need, which software you will use, and what steps you will have to use in recording.

snowballplantron
Blue SnowBall USB Mic Plantronics USB Headset with Mic

If you’re looking to go as low budget as possible when beginning recording it is easiest to start with GarageBand. If you’re using a Mac (which is likely considering the name of this site), chances are it is already installed on your computer (if not, it is available as part of Apple’s current version of iLife). The application supports multi-track recording and features enough mastering capabilities to be get any beginning recordist started. If you later find GarageBand to be to be far too limited, you may always upgrade to a more expensive audio recording software.


The second consideration is what you are looking to record. If you wish to record voice for a podcast only, you can easily settle for a headset or a USB microphone. They are affordable, easy to use, and require no additional audio interface to connect with a Mac. For a single microphone or instrument set-up, you may employ a smaller interface (such as the USB Fast Track) or other small unit. It will handle a single mic, quarter inch input, and features phantom power. If instead you look to record a full band, the most economical option is something like the Pre sonus FireStudio or FirePod (running around $500 or so); giving you 8 preamp channels as well as optional phantom power. Whatever the case, it is essential you confirm that the chosen interface is compatible with OSX, beyond that the criteria changes base in the you are looking for (channels, fidelity, USB or FireWire, etc).
